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8403216679 45 64 668166052 8135
82789884506 2707312 0735
82789884506 2707312 0735
285 8638096680 389
All about undefined
Interested in learning more?
82789884506 2707312 0735
285 8638096680 389
See more
9162 30
919 99614633919 499840674
See more
43756853454 0998 0143914
017942 6041 3939668769 1809
See more